About Us

Menasha Corporation, comprising Menasha Packaging and ORBIS Corporation, is a leader in corrugated and plastic packaging products and related services. We are committed to innovation, collaboration, and quality, providing cutting-edge solutions to major global companies.

About The Role

The Electromechanical Maintenance Lead will perform electrical repairs, installations, troubleshooting, and maintenance of machinery and equipment to ensure continuous operation within the facility.

Responsibilities
  • Perform major electrical repairs and installations.
  • Troubleshoot electrical problems and provide solutions.
  • Maintain and repair machinery and production equipment.
  • Perform emergency repairs as needed.
  • Adhere to preventative maintenance schedules.
  • Design and fabricate special items per work orders or requests.
  • Complete plumbing, carpentry, electrical, mechanical, and other project work.
  • Perform tasks to improve and maintain facility appearance.
  • Prioritize and complete work orders.
  • Assist in equipment installation and custom part fabrication.
  • Order and organize materials and supplies, liaising with vendors.
  • Train and coach employees on machinery maintenance.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
  • Technical degree in Electro-Mechanical or equivalent.
  • High school diploma.
  • Ability to read blueprints and electrical prints.
  • Proficiency with tools such as drills, saws, grinders, welders.
  • Ability to work overtime, weekends, and on rotating shifts.
  • Strong teamwork and communication skills.
  • Safety-conscious with alertness in a safety-sensitive environment.
